China FAW

China FAW, the full name of China FAW Group Co., Ltd., is a large state-owned automobile group founded in 1953 in Changchun City, Jilin Province. The group owns a number of self-owned brand vehicles such as Besturn, Hongqi and Jiefang, with an annual production and sales volume of up to 3 million units. In addition, the FAW Group owns 11 automobile brands. Its headquarters are located in Changchun City, while the "Second Automobile" was built in 1969 in Shiyan City, Hubei Province.

Great Wall Motors

Great Wall Motor is a leading company in China's automotive industry, focusing on the production of SUVs and pickup trucks. Founded in 1984 and headquartered in Baoding City, the company was initially engaged in automobile modification business. Today, Great Wall Motors has developed into the largest SUV and pickup truck manufacturer in China, with its own brands such as Great Wall Motor, Haval SUV, and Fengjun Pickup. Zhejiang Geely

Zhejiang Geely Holding Group was founded in 1997 and is headquartered in Hangzhou, Zhejiang Province. The group is one of the top ten enterprises in Zhejiang, with multiple manufacturing bases and more than 1,000 sales outlets, and its products and services are all over the world. Geely Automobile, the main brand of the group, has focused on technological innovation and talent training for many years, with total assets of more than 110 billion yuan, ranking among the world's top 500 enterprises for three consecutive years, and has won many national honorary titles.

BYD

BYD Auto is a private enterprise founded in 1995 and headquartered in Shenzhen, Guangdong Province. The company has more than 220,000 employees, and its business covers four major industries: automobile, rail transit, new energy and electronics. In the automotive field, BYD not only has an industry leadership position in the field of new energy vehicles, but its traditional fuel vehicles are also welcomed by the market. GAC Group

Guangzhou Automobile Group is a large state-owned holding joint-stock enterprise group, headquartered in Guangzhou, with a business scope covering the design and manufacture of vehicles and parts, automobile sales and logistics, automobile finance, insurance and related services. The group has been working hard in the joint venture sector for many years and has a stable customer base, and its domestic brands such as GAC Trumpchi are also popular among young people. In 2022, GAC Group's annual production and sales achieved double-digit growth, with the total production and sales of its own brands GAC Trumpchi and GAC Aion exceeding 630,000 units, creating the best results in history. Looking to the future, GAC Group has put forward the "Trillion GAC 1578 Development Outline" for 2030, striving to become a world-class technology enterprise.

Dongfeng Motor

Founded in 1969, Dongfeng Motor Co., Ltd., formerly known as the Second Automobile Factory, is an important pillar of the state-owned economy and ranks among the world's top 500 companies. Its business scope is wide, covering the full range of commercial vehicles, passenger cars, parts, automotive equipment and automotive companies. In addition, Dongfeng Motor Co., Ltd. is a subsidiary of Dongfeng Motor Group, focusing on the design and manufacture of Dongfeng series light commercial vehicles and Dongfeng Cummins engines. The company is the largest light commercial vehicle production base in China, and its main products include light trucks, light buses, bus chassis, pickup trucks and SUVs.

Chery Automobile

Chery Automobile is one of the top ten automobile companies in China, founded on January 8, 1997 and headquartered in Wuhu City, Anhui Province. The company is the most mature engine technology owner in China, and it is also the only company that makes 100,000 yuan. In 2001, Chery officially launched the sedan, and sold 28,000 units under a single brand that year. In 2002, its car production and sales exceeded 50,000 units, successfully ranking among the top eight in the domestic car industry. By 2005, its sales volume reached 189,000 units, and the national car market share reached 6.7%, ranking seventh in the mainland car industry.

Brilliance Auto

Brilliance Auto Group Holdings Limited is an important representative of China's own brands in the automotive industry. The company is mainly engaged in the production and sales of complete vehicles, engines and core components, and owns well-known brands such as Jinbei Automobile, Brilliance Auto and Zhonghua Automobile. In particular, it is worth mentioning that Brilliance Jinbei has two hot-selling vehicle products: Jinbei Hiace light bus and Jinbei Geruisi multi-functional commercial vehicle, of which Jinbei Hiace has a market share of nearly 60% in similar models in China.

BAIC Group

BAIC Group, the full name of BAIC Group Co., Ltd., is one of the five major automobile groups in China and one of the top 500 enterprises in China. Founded in 1958, the group is a large state-owned automobile group in Beijing. Its main business covers the research and development, manufacturing and sales of automobiles and parts. BAIC Group has close ties with Mercedes-Benz and Hyundai Motor, and owns well-known enterprises such as Beijing Benz and Beijing Hyundai. In addition, BAIC BAIC is the group's passenger vehicle resource aggregation and business development platform, and is also a key enterprise supported by the Beijing Municipal Government.

JAC

JAC, the full name of Anhui Jianghuai Automobile Co., Ltd., is a comprehensive automobile manufacturer founded in 1964. It not only focuses on the R&D and manufacturing of commercial vehicles and passenger cars, but also covers the powertrain business. As a key high-tech enterprise of the National Torch Program, JAC has made remarkable achievements in the field of advanced energy-saving vehicles and new energy vehicles. In addition, the company has also won the title of China's Top 500 Enterprises and China's Top 100 Industrial Enterprises, demonstrating its leading position and comprehensive strength in the automotive industry.

Zotye

Zotye Auto is a large private enterprise group, focusing on the R&D and manufacturing of key parts such as complete vehicles, engines and transmissions. The company has two major vehicle production bases in Zhejiang and Hunan, and owns two major vehicle brands, Zotye Automobile and Jiangnan Motor. Zotye Automobile has four advanced process production lines of stamping, welding, painting and final assembly at home and abroad, as well as a dynamic performance testing line for the whole vehicle.

Jiangling Motors

Jiangling Motors is one of the largest automobile manufacturers in China, formerly known as Jiangxi Automobile Factory, which was established in 1968. After more than 40 years of development, Jiangling Motors not only has a significant position in the domestic market, but also successfully ranks among the world's famous commercial vehicle companies. In 2005, its production and sales reached 673,000 units, and it was selected as one of the top 100 listed companies in China for five consecutive years.
